HET/Hetampur (3 PFs)
हेतमपुर
ہیتمپور

Track: Triple Electric-Line

Updated: Nov 06 2020 (18:30) by Nawaaz^~

Station Address

Piprai, 476001
State: Madhya Pradesh

Elevation: 176 m above sea level
Type: Regular   Category: n/a
Zone: NCR/North Central   Division: VGL Jhansi


Number of Platforms: 3
Number of Halting Trains: 4
Number of Originating Trains: 0
Number of Terminating Trains: 0

दक्षिण से लेकर पलवल तक काम, घंटों देरी से आई ट्रेनें, यात्री हलकान

Train services have been severely disrupted across various sections due to ongoing track work. This includes areas like Kazipet in the south, Nagpur in Maharashtra, Dholpur-Hetampur, and Palwal. Several trains have been cancelled, and those running are experiencing delays ranging from 2 to 16 hours. Passengers have been facing significant...
more...
inconvenience as a result. On Thursday, several trains were delayed, including the AP Express, Kerala Express, Sampark Kranti Express, Goa Express, GT Express, Tamil Nadu Express, Andaman Express, and Swarn Jayanti Express. Additionally, work on non-interlocking in Palwal caused delays to trains arriving from Delhi. The Mumbai Rajdhani, Kerala Express, Telangana Express, and Utkal Express were also impacted. The situation further worsened when a freight train engine failed between Sithouli and Sandalpura, leading to a halt in train movement between Gwalior and Dholpur. The incident occurred at around 8:00 PM when a loaded freight train heading from Gwalior to Jhansi encountered engine failure. As no other engine was readily available, trains coming from the opposite direction were stopped at Gwalior, Rairu, Morena, and Dholpur. Eventually, an engine from Antri station was sent to haul the freight train forward. The track was obstructed for approximately 1 hour and 5 minutes, causing delays to trains such as the Shridham Express (1 hour) and Rajdhani Express (30 minutes).

Gwalior News: धौलपुर-हेतमपुर के बीच तीसरी लाइन पर 120 किमी की रफ्तार से दौड़ाई ट्रेन

On Wednesday, a speed trial was conducted on the new third line between Dholpur and Hetampur, with a train running at 120 km/h. The Commissioner of Railway Safety (CRS) for the North Eastern Region, Mumbai, Pranajeev Saxena, inspected the track, bridges, and other infrastructure from an inspection carriage and a motor...
more...
trolley. He expressed satisfaction with most aspects of the construction. The CRS's approval will allow train operations on the new track to begin. This third line, part of a larger 165 km project between Jhansi and Dholpur, has seen 42 km of track already operational. The section between Morena and Dholpur is also complete. Train operations on parts of the Jhansi-Gwalior-Lalitpur line are underway, with increased speed limits.
